.filter-option .checkbox{margin:0!important}.filter-option label{--swatch-size: 32px;display:flex;width:100%;align-items:center;gap:12px;cursor:pointer;padding:6px 12px;position:relative;transition:all .2s ease-in-out;border-radius:8px}.filter-option label:hover{background-color:var(--color-background-alt);transform:scale(1.025)}.filter-option input.for-swatch{width:var(--swatch-size);height:var(--swatch-size);border-radius:50%;box-shadow:0 0 0 1px;margin:0}.filter-option input.for-swatch+.swatch:before{content:"";position:absolute;border-radius:min(3px,var(--button-border-radius));width:16px;height:16px;left:-6px;top:-2px;background:var(--color-background);border:1px solid var(--color-foreground);box-shadow:inset 0 0 0 2.5px var(--color-background);z-index:1}.filter-option input:checked.for-swatch+.swatch:before{background:var(--color-foreground)}.filter-option label.filter-type-color .swatch{position:absolute;left:12px;border:0;--swatch-size: inherit}.filter-option input.for-swatch:focus-visible{box-shadow:0 0 0 3px}.filter-option input:checked.for-swatch:focus-visible{box-shadow:0 0 0 3px var(--color-button-background);outline:0!important}.filter-option.--show-more{list-style:none}.show-more-filters{cursor:pointer;text-decoration:none}.filter-option.is-hidden{display:none}.sidebar-title,.drawer-header h3{display:flex;align-items:center;gap:8px}.filter-count-blip{display:grid;width:20px;height:20px;color:var(--cart-dot-foreground, #fff);background-color:var(--cart-dot-background, #000);border-radius:50%;place-content:center;font-size:11px;font-weight:600;line-height:1;pointer-events:none}.filter-count-blip[hidden]{display:none}.clear-facets-button-wrapper{margin-top:16px}.clear-facets-button-wrapper .btn{padding:10px 16px;font-weight:600;font-size:16px;line-height:1;letter-spacing:.02em;min-height:40px}.product-grid-container,.filter-form{position:relative}.product-grid-container>.loading-overlay,.filter-form>.loading-overlay{position:absolute;top:0;left:0;width:100%;height:100%;z-index:10;background-color:var(--color-background);opacity:0;visibility:hidden;transition:opacity .3s ease,visibility .3s ease;display:flex!important;align-items:center;justify-content:center}.product-grid-container.processing>.loading-overlay,.filter-form.processing>.loading-overlay{opacity:.7;visibility:visible}#product-grid-ajax,.filter-form>*:not(.loading-overlay){transition:opacity .3s ease}.product-grid-container.processing #product-grid-ajax,.filter-form.processing>*:not(.loading-overlay){opacity:.5;pointer-events:none}.product-grid-container.processing{transform:none!important}
/*# sourceMappingURL=/cdn/shop/t/4/assets/component-facets.css.map */
